Hello community, here is the log from the commit of package xdg-desktop-portal-kde for openSUSE:Leap:15.2 checked in at 2020-05-11 08:38:49 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Comparing /work/SRC/openSUSE:Leap:15.2/xdg-desktop-portal-kde (Old) and /work/SRC/openSUSE:Leap:15.2/.xdg-desktop-portal-kde.new.2738 (New) 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Package is "xdg-desktop-portal-kde" Mon May 11 08:38:49 2020 rev:58 rq:801359 version:5.18.5 Changes: -------- --- /work/SRC/openSUSE:Leap:15.2/xdg-desktop-portal-kde/xdg-desktop-portal-kde.changes 2020-04-12 15:39:20.546055329 +0200 +++ /work/SRC/openSUSE:Leap:15.2/.xdg-desktop-portal-kde.new.2738/xdg-desktop-portal-kde.changes 2020-05-11 08:38:59.218977532 +0200 @@ -1,0 +2,10 @@ +Tue May 5 13:01:56 UTC 2020 - Fabian Vogt <fab...@ritter-vogt.de> + +- Update to 5.18.5 + * New bugfix release + * For more details please see: + * https://www.kde.org/announcements/plasma-5.18.5.php +- Changes since 5.18.4.1: + * ScreenSharing: close dialogs when session is closed + +------------------------------------------------------------------- Old: ---- xdg-desktop-portal-kde-5.18.4.1.tar.xz xdg-desktop-portal-kde-5.18.4.1.tar.xz.sig New: ---- xdg-desktop-portal-kde-5.18.5.tar.xz xdg-desktop-portal-kde-5.18.5.tar.xz.sig ++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 Other differences: ------------------ ++++++ xdg-desktop-portal-kde.spec ++++++ --- /var/tmp/diff_new_pack.3PtSZK/_old 2020-05-11 08:38:59.574978302 +0200 +++ /var/tmp/diff_new_pack.3PtSZK/_new 2020-05-11 08:38:59.574978302 +0200 @@ -25,15 +25,15 @@ %define kf5_version 5.50.0 Name: xdg-desktop-portal-kde -Version: 5.18.4.1 +Version: 5.18.5 Release: 0 Summary: QT/KF5 backend for xdg-desktop-portal License: LGPL-2.1-or-later Group: System/Libraries URL: http://www.kde.org -Source: https://download.kde.org/stable/plasma/5.18.4/xdg-desktop-portal-kde-%{version}.tar.xz +Source: https://download.kde.org/stable/plasma/%{version}/xdg-desktop-portal-kde-%{version}.tar.xz %if %{with lang} -Source1: https://download.kde.org/stable/plasma/5.18.4/xdg-desktop-portal-kde-%{version}.tar.xz.sig +Source1: https://download.kde.org/stable/plasma/%{version}/xdg-desktop-portal-kde-%{version}.tar.xz.sig Source2: plasma.keyring %endif BuildRequires: extra-cmake-modules >= %{kf5_version} ++++++ xdg-desktop-portal-kde-5.18.4.1.tar.xz -> xdg-desktop-portal-kde-5.18.5.tar.xz ++++++ di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/xdg-desktop-portal-kde-5.18.4.1/CMakeLists.txt new/xdg-desktop-portal-kde-5.18.5/CMakeLists.txt --- old/xdg-desktop-portal-kde-5.18.4.1/CMakeLists.txt 2020-03-31 16:40:42.000000000 +0200 +++ new/xdg-desktop-portal-kde-5.18.5/CMakeLists.txt 2020-05-05 17:06:36.000000000 +0200 @@ -2,7 +2,7 @@ project(xdg-desktop-portal-kde) -set(PROJECT_VERSION "5.18.4") +set(PROJECT_VERSION "5.18.5") set(PROJECT_VERSION_MAJOR 5) set(QT_MIN_VERSION "5.12.0") @@ -71,11 +71,6 @@ WindowSystem ) -if (EXISTS "${CMAKE_SOURCE_DIR}/.git") - add_definitions(-DQT_DISABLE_DEPRECATED_BEFORE=0x060000) - add_definitions(-DKF_DISABLE_DEPRECATED_BEFORE_AND_AT=0x054200) -endif() - add_subdirectory(data) add_subdirectory(src) di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/xdg-desktop-portal-kde-5.18.4.1/po/en_GB/xdg-desktop-portal-kde.po new/xdg-desktop-portal-kde-5.18.5/po/en_GB/xdg-desktop-portal-kde.po --- old/xdg-desktop-portal-kde-5.18.4.1/po/en_GB/xdg-desktop-portal-kde.po 2020-03-31 16:40:27.000000000 +0200 +++ new/xdg-desktop-portal-kde-5.18.5/po/en_GB/xdg-desktop-portal-kde.po 2020-05-05 17:06:23.000000000 +0200 @@ -9,7 +9,7 @@ "POT-Creation-Date: 2020-03-26 09:21+0100\n" "PO-Revision-Date: 2019-11-03 11:37+0000\n" "Last-Translator: Steve Allewell <steve.allew...@gmail.com>\n" -"Language-Team: British English <kde-i18n-...@kde.org>\n" +"Language-Team: British English <kde-l10n-en...@kde.org>\n" "Language: en_GB\n" "MIME-Version: 1.0\n" "Content-Type: text/plain; charset=UTF-8\n" di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/xdg-desktop-portal-kde-5.18.4.1/po/nn/xdg-desktop-portal-kde.po new/xdg-desktop-portal-kde-5.18.5/po/nn/xdg-desktop-portal-kde.po --- old/xdg-desktop-portal-kde-5.18.4.1/po/nn/xdg-desktop-portal-kde.po 2020-03-31 16:40:35.000000000 +0200 +++ new/xdg-desktop-portal-kde-5.18.5/po/nn/xdg-desktop-portal-kde.po 2020-05-05 17:06:30.000000000 +0200 @@ -1,6 +1,6 @@ # Translation of xdg-desktop-portal-kde to Norwegian Nynorsk # -# Karl Ove Hufthammer <k...@huftis.org>, 2018, 2019. +# Karl Ove Hufthammer <k...@huftis.org>, 2018, 2019, 2020. # Øystein Steffensen-Alværvik <yst...@posteo.net>, 2018. msgid "" msgstr "" @@ -9,13 +9,13 @@ "POT-Creation-Date: 2020-03-26 09:21+0100\n" "PO-Revision-Date: 2019-10-26 12:23+0200\n" "Last-Translator: Karl Ove Hufthammer <k...@huftis.org>\n" -"Language-Team: Norwegian Nynorsk <i18n...@lister.ping.uio.no>\n" +"Language-Team: Norwegian Nynorsk <l10n...@lister.huftis.org>\n" "Language: nn\n" "MIME-Version: 1.0\n" "Content-Type: text/plain; charset=UTF-8\n" "Content-Transfer-Encoding: 8bit\n" "Plural-Forms: nplurals=2; plural=n != 1;\n" -"X-Generator: Lokalize 19.11.70\n" +"X-Generator: Lokalize 19.12.3\n" "X-Environment: kde\n" "X-Accelerator-Marker: &\n" "X-Text-Markup: kde4\n" di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/xdg-desktop-portal-kde-5.18.4.1/src/remotedesktop.cpp new/xdg-desktop-portal-kde-5.18.5/src/remotedesktop.cpp --- old/xdg-desktop-portal-kde-5.18.4.1/src/remotedesktop.cpp 2020-03-31 16:40:13.000000000 +0200 +++ new/xdg-desktop-portal-kde-5.18.5/src/remotedesktop.cpp 2020-05-05 17:06:10.000000000 +0200 @@ -124,6 +124,8 @@ QScopedPointer<RemoteDesktopDialog, QScopedPointerDeleteLater> remoteDesktopDialog(new RemoteDesktopDialog(app_id, session->deviceTypes(), session->screenSharingEnabled(), session->multipleSources())); Utils::setParentWindow(remoteDesktopDialog.data(), parent_window); + connect(session, &Session::closed, remoteDesktopDialog.data(), &RemoteDesktopDialog::reject); + if (remoteDesktopDialog->exec()) { if (session->screenSharingEnabled()) { if (!WaylandIntegration::startStreaming(remoteDesktopDialog->selectedScreens().first())) { diff -urN '--exclude=CVS' '--exclude=.cvsignore' '--exclude=.svn' '--exclude=.svnignore' old/xdg-desktop-portal-kde-5.18.4.1/src/screencast.cpp new/xdg-desktop-portal-kde-5.18.5/src/screencast.cpp --- old/xdg-desktop-portal-kde-5.18.4.1/src/screencast.cpp 2020-03-31 16:40:13.000000000 +0200 +++ new/xdg-desktop-portal-kde-5.18.5/src/screencast.cpp 2020-05-05 17:06:10.000000000 +0200 @@ -147,6 +147,8 @@ QScopedPointer<ScreenChooserDialog, QScopedPointerDeleteLater> screenDialog(new ScreenChooserDialog(app_id, session->multipleSources())); Utils::setParentWindow(screenDialog.data(), parent_window); + connect(session, &Session::closed, screenDialog.data(), &ScreenChooserDialog::reject); + if (screenDialog->exec()) { if (!WaylandIntegration::startStreaming(screenDialog->selectedScreens().first())) { return 2;